Headlights headlights headlights!
Nothing says exploration like slowly gliding through a dark vast dust and debris/asteroid field with scanners and lights sweeping from object to object and illuminating them.
Even more so if you have a built in minigame where you have direct control of direction and strength/size of headlights/scanners via mouse while the ships follows a fairly straight path through the field.
Add the mysterious mood music, a random seed of wrecks/derelicts/alien ruins as well as some hostile pirate bases and this is the most awesome space exploration game ever envisioned.
